> 1 - Use default settings
> results in a JemmEx errormessage after loading the kernel.
> JemmEx: exception 06 occured ad cs:eip 02a3:...6af,errc 0
> after pressing escape
> JemmEx: exception 06 occured ad cs:eip 02a3:...15ae,errc 0
> again pressing escape gives an a: prompt

Try JEMM386 manually but with "ultra safest" combination. Quoting from
the README.TXT:

X=A000-FFFF NOHI NOVME NOINVLPG

This is the safest combination. If this doesn't work, Jemm most.
likely isn't compatible with the current DOS/BIOS..

(Though I'd be surprised if even that didn't work.)
